Hey guys, I googled and need confromation from you guys. I recently converted my brake booster and master cylinder from my 91 bendix system from this system, to a 2001 WJ booster and mc. The question I have is like the title says which is the primary port, to the front discs on the proportioning valve? I have mostly read the primary port is usually closest to the mounting surface and like 75% of the diagrams agree. Thanks guys.
